What You Will Achieve
In this role, you will be responsible for addressing site deviations by conducting thorough investigations and root cause analyses to identify effective Corrective and Preventative Actions (CAPAs). Your efforts will help reduce the number of repeat deviations at the site. Additionally, you will be responsible for driving improvements through independent proactive CAPAs and Continuous Improvement (CI) ideas from production. Your role includes implementing strategies to enhance performance and reduce waste, driven by proactive CAPAs and CI initiatives, and reporting performance against established standards in line with company objectives.
You will be accountable for meeting department, site, and corporate goals and will be expected to report and communicate progress on deviations, status, and closure plans to key stakeholders across the business.
How You Will Achieve It
  • Lead complex investigations and create effective project plans to ensure timely closure, engaging site Subject Matter Experts (SMEs), managing meetings, and reporting investigation updates to key personnel across the site.
  • Serve as an Operations technical SME in cross-functional Method 1 (M1) investigations.
  • Utilize Six Sigma investigation tools, including MiniTab, Fishbone, and 5 Whys methodologies, for true root cause identification and effective CAPA implementation.
  • Drive timely closure and quality improvements to reduce repeat deviations, increase performance, and reduce waste and costs.
  • Proactively engage with Operations staff to identify CI initiatives, focusing on safety, quality, compliance, and Materials Usage Variance (MUV)/cost reduction.
  • Provide continued education and mentoring to Operations staff on the importance of proactive data analysis, investigation methods, CI identification, and root cause and CAPA determination, fostering a positive working environment and resilience.
  • Initiate and deliver Change Controls (CC) related to CAPAs and CI initiatives, ensuring timely closures.
  • Present Operations investigation findings during Regulatory inspections and Contract Customer Audits.
  • Monitor and report deviation performance metrics as directed.
  • Perform any other duties as assigned by the Production Compliance Lead.
